Method Security and Palantir Announce The Cardinal Program, Delivering Method's Autonomous Cyber Systems via Palantir's Ontology for Cybersecurity

Today, Method Security and Palantir Technologies (NASDAQ: PLTR) announced the Cardinal Program, an initiative to strengthen national cyber resilience through safe, autonomous red teaming.

Cardinal will provide select municipalities, utilities, and critical infrastructure operators with opt-in, continuous autonomous security assessments at no cost.

These institutions protect the systems and services that underpin our way of life. They now face adversaries using increasingly capable AI to find and exploit vulnerabilities at unprecedented speed and scale.

Cardinal is our effort to close that gap. The program brings autonomous cyber systems, advanced AI, and expert operators together to support the teams protecting America’s essential infrastructure.

Method’s platform and security operators will map, probe, and safely test participating organizations’ internet-facing assets to identify attack paths. Frontier and open-weight models will power the assessments, helping defenders understand how attackers armed with the same capabilities might approach their systems. Palantir Foundry, AIP, and the Ontology for Cybersecurity will provide secure infrastructure for Method to integrate and deliver findings and support collaboration. AIP enables validation of repeatable, automated assessment workflows for these high-consequence missions, while the Ontology contextualizes findings in terms of real mission impact to focus response actions.

Assessments will emulate real-world adversary behavior, within scope and rules of engagement defined by participants. Safeguards and human oversight will be enforced to prevent disruption. Security experts will review the findings and provide adversary-informed hardening guidance. National cyber resilience will require urgent collaboration across industry and government. Our goal is to deliver capabilities to defenders now, while demonstrating a model that can scale. We hope Cardinal could give government agencies a proven technical vehicle to direct these capabilities toward systems within their mandates.
